OVERVIEW
The QA-40 MKII is a defibrillator analyzer
developed for testing all external defibrillators. The
unit may operate as a powerful stand-alone device
or may be incorporated into an automated PCbased and remotely controlled.
The test result can either be written directly to a
printer from the QA-40, or they may be transferred
to ansur QA-40/45 test automation software.
With ansur, you can make your own test protocols,
store protocols and test results to disk, and provide
test data to update your equipment management
database.

QA-40 MKII Specifications
ENERGY OUTPUT MEASUREMENT
HIGH RANGE:
Voltage: < 5000 V
Maximum current: 120 A
Maximum Energy: 1000 J
Accuracy: ±2 % of reading for > 100 J
±2 J of reading for < 100 J
Trigger level: 100 volts
Playback amplitude: 1 mV/1000 V Lead I
Test pulse: 125 J ±20%
LOW RANGE:
Voltage: < 1000 V
Maximum current: 24 A
Maximum Energy: 50 J
Accuracy: ±2 % of reading for > 20 J
±2 J of reading for < 20 J
Trigger level: 20 volts
Playback amplitude: 1 mV/200 V Lead I
Test pulse: 5 J ±20%
Load resistance: 50 ohms ±1 %;
non-inductive (< 1 µH)
Display resolution: 0.1 J
Measurement time Window: 100 ms
Absolute max. peak Voltage: 6000 V
Pulse width: 100 ms
Cardioversion: Measured time delay ±2 ms
Biphasic Measurement
OSCILLOSCOPE OUTPUT:
High Range: 1000:1 amplitude attenuation
Low Range: 200:1 amplitude attenuation
WAVEFORM STORAGE AND PLAYBACK:
Discharge can be viewed via ECG outputs and
paddles
Output: 200:1 Time Base Expansion
SYNC TIME MEASUREMENTS:
Timing window: Starts 40 ms before each R
wave peak
Test waveforms: All Waveform simulations
available
Delay time accuracy: ±1 ms
CHARGE TIME MEASUREMENT:
From 0.1 to second to 99.9 seconds

SHOCK ADVISORY ALGORITHM TEST:
8 ECG signals are available to test the advisory
algorithm of Automatic defibrillators:
§ Asystole
§ CVF: Coarse Ventricular Fibrillation
§ FVF: Fine Ventricular Fibrillation
§ MVT 140: Multifocal Ventricular Tachycardy @ 140 BPM
§ MVT 160: Multifocal Ventricular Tachycardy @ 160 BPM
§ PVT 140 : Polyfocal Ventricular Tachycardy @ 140 BPM
§ PVT 160 : Polyfocal Ventricular Tachycardy @ 160 BPM
§ SVTa 90 : Supra Ventricular Tachycardy @ 90 BPM
